Exhaust Woes
Well I received my Downey exhaust yesterday, and realized it was a bit beyond what I had in mind. It turns out I am an idiot...no big suprise there, I thought the freeflow cat would bolt up to the factory location and the rest of the exhaust would bolt up from there. Turns out this is not correct. You have to have 2 1/2" headers already inplace to use the exhaust with out some sort of reducer (from the stock manifold? to the Downey pipe).
Anyway I called Downey with my troubles, and they said they would exchange my system for the Cat back (which is bolt on), and pay for shipping to pick up the old exhaust and send the new exhaust. We'll see how well this works out!
